Output e3ab3acf5863c1b4985fb9079d16b63f44ecc44dd1b0abcfa7e8a60f941d0519:1

value
176047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 539d3a4b466bfd8c6cd812bb015c80a9af057e82 OP_EQUAL
address
39K8MqbBT2f5aP2XjDVWKR1inHbYzNHafX
transaction
e3ab3acf5863c1b4985fb9079d16b63f44ecc44dd1b0abcfa7e8a60f941d0519
spent
true